February 24 - Indian Head Trail Ride, a ride that we will never forget!

Fri, February 24, 2012 1:00 PM | Jackie Schoch
Leaders were Jackie and Randy Schoch, riders were Jimmy Bartlett, Jane and Jim Hudnall, Ruddy Elly, Jeanne Ulrich, Larry Peed and Calvin Conyers.  The weather reporters said it would be in the 70's.  It was 55 when the ride started. The photographer from the MD Independent Paper was there to take pictures of bike riders on the trail. We were told not to wave to the camera. The ride started out great.  The fast group was ahead and Randy, Jackie and Calvin were taking their time since Jackie was riding slow due to a back problem.  When we got close to White Plains the fast group was heading back due to hearing thunder.  So we turned around and then Jackie saw the lighting and started counting to the sound of the thunder.  Jackie told the guys the storm was 2 miles away.  Well within the two miles the sky open up to a thunder storm over top of us.  We got to one of the picnic areas to get under a roof that we found out the roof leaked. At Bumpy Oak Road there are now 2 porta-pottys, Jimmy Bartlett was in one to get out of the storm and he was talking to a girl in the other one who was doing the same thing.  The girl called for somebody to pick her up and they also took Jimmy back to his car.  Jeannie, who was dressed like it was supposed to be in the 70's (no jacket and she had shorts on) was in the porta-potty at the Bennsville Road.  Jeannie was so happy to get into Jim Hudnall's warm van. When they got back to their vehicles, Jackie, Randy and Calvin were SOAKED.  Jackie and Randy had to squeeze the water out of their socks.  All they wanted to do was go home and get into a very hot shower.  Jim, Jane, Calvin and his wife ate at Cala Jaro's.  I have to say this is a ride we will never forget.  What an adventure!
